A bit about me
As a passionate art director, graphic designer and photographer, my approach is always inquisitive and collaborative and I believe in conceptual ideas, research and crafted aesthetics.
I develop branding and visual communication for a wide range of clients across disciplines, working with a network of creative collaborators to tailor each individual project.
At the age of 19 I moved to Copenhagen to study graphic design. After acquiring a Bachelor at The Graphic Arts Institute of Denmark in 2010, I spent a year freelancing in Sydney, before founding my Malmö-based studio in 2012.
With over a decade in the industry, I have acquired a deep understanding of branding and visual communication, as well as a refined skill set within the creative process and the craft of design. Between 2013 to 2015 I was employed at the Stockholm based design studio Amore. Since 2016 I've been freelancing regularly for IKEA, creating everything from PR images and films to print and digital content.
